Boundary structure and size in terms of interior and exterior harmonic measures in higher dimensions

Abstract: In this work we introduce the use of powerful tools from geometric measure theory (GMT) to study problems related to the size and structure of sets of mutual absolute continuity for the inside and outside harmonic measures of domains in n-dimensional Euclidean space, with n bigger than or equal to 3.
